Itinerary Highlights

from-inverness-isle-of-skye-scottish-highlands-tour

This tour takes visitors on a scenic drive through Achnasheen and Glen Shiel, offering breathtaking views of the Cuillin Mountains.

Key stops along the way include:

  • The Old Man of Storr, a towering rock formation that has become an iconic symbol of the Isle of Skye.

  • Kilt Rock, a dramatic sea cliff with a waterfall cascading down its basalt columns.

  • Quiraing, a stunning landscape of rock pinnacles and plateaus, providing a glimpse into the island’s geological history.

The tour also includes a stop in the charming town of Portree, where travelers can enjoy lunch and explore the local shops and harbor.

Visiting Eilean Donan Castle

On the return journey, the tour makes a stop at the iconic Eilean Donan Castle, a picturesque 13th-century fortress situated on an island at the confluence of three lochs. This photo opportunity allows visitors to admire the castle’s striking silhouette against the serene backdrop of the Scottish Highlands.

  • The castle’s strategic location has made it an important defensive structure throughout its history, playing a role in various conflicts, including the Jacobite risings.

  • Visitors can explore the castle’s interior, which houses a museum showcasing the clan’s history and the castle’s significance in Scottish culture.
